The Oyo State Executive Council (informally, the Cabinet of Oyo State) is the highest formal governmental body that plays important roles in the Oyo State Government headed by the Governor of Oyo State.
It consists of the Deputy Governor, Secretary to the State Government, Chief of Staff, Commissioners who preside over ministerial departments, and the Governor's special aides.
[1] The Executive Council exists to advise and direct the Governor.
The current Executive Council[2] is serving under the Engineer Seyi Makinde administration.
He was sworn-in as the 18th Governor of Oyo State on 29 May 2019.
